Wrestling League Finals was held Feb. 9 at Sonora High School. All Freeway League schools met for the tournament to fight for a qualifying spot at CIF.

Three Fullerton wrestlers placed and qualified for CIF individually: Junior Dylan Scarberry, junior Isaul Castaneda, and senior Tyler Mollenkramer.

Tyler Mollenkramer felt pride in representing FUHS.

“Being one of the few people at school qualifying for CIF was completely honorable,” said Mollenkramer. “I’m extremely proud of not only myself, but my fellow teammates who qualified.”

Mollenkramer won his first match in CIF and was given the opportunity to excel into the second round. “I was content with winning my first match, but I am still looking for more wins,” Mollenkramer said.

Unfortunately, Mollenkramer did not move on to the next round. Despite this, he was still proud of his overall performance.

“I am kind of disappointed that I could not go any further, but I am very proud with myself and my overall season.”
